U.S. imports of bananas, fresh or dried (other than plantains) (HS 080390) totaled $238.4M in April 2026, traded with 22 countries.
Last updated: April 2026 dataDessert bananas — the world's most widely traded fresh fruit — enter the US under heading 0803.90, which the US schedule subdivides into certified organic (0803900025), fresh (0803900035), and dried (0803900045) lines alongside a legacy aggregate. Guatemala and Ecuador together account for the bulk of US banana imports, with Costa Rica and Colombia also significant sources. Fresh banana shipments require USDA APHIS phytosanitary clearance, and the organic line carries additional USDA National Organic Program documentation requirements for importers seeking that designation.

To classify bananas under the certified organic line, the product must be certified under the USDA National Organic Program (NOP) or an equivalent foreign program recognized by USDA. Importers must provide a valid organic certificate issued by an accredited certifying agent. Misclassifying conventional bananas as organic to obtain any tariff benefit would constitute a customs violation.
Fresh bananas are subject to USDA APHIS inspection at the port of entry. Shipments must be accompanied by a phytosanitary certificate from the exporting country's national plant protection organization, and APHIS inspectors may examine consignments for regulated pests such as banana weevil or Fusarium wilt. Country-specific conditions may apply; importers should verify current APHIS requirements before each shipment. Consult a licensed customs broker for current admissibility requirements.
